How do I get my kitchen faucet to swivel easily?

Apply silicone plumbers grease to the o-rings and the upper and lower sleeve edges. Be liberal with the grease. Replace the faucet spout sleeve over the faucet body and tighten the faucet sleeve nut. The faucet will now swivel easily.

How do you fix a hard faucet to turn?

Instructions:

  1. Remove the faucet handles from faucet, and place in a bowl.
  2. Pour straight vinegar into the bowl until the handles are completely submerged.
  3. In the morning, thoroughly lubricate the faucet valve with Plumber’s Grease.
  4. Remove faucet handles from vinegar, rinse with water, dry thoroughly, and re-install.

What causes a faucet to be hard to turn?

Faucets become hard to turn due to the buildup of mineral deposits or problems related to the faucet’s cartridge. Some common items that are used to loosen hard-to-turn faucets include plumber’s grease, an adjustable wrench, Allen wrenches, tongue and groove pliers, and Phillips and slotted head screwdrivers.

How do you fix a Delta kitchen faucet that won’t swivel?

If your Delta faucet doesn’t swivel, you need to remove the pull-out spout and let the hose drop into the body of the faucet. Then, remove the lever’s handle and the parts of the valve, and then pull the spout straight upwards. Grab some plumber’s silicone grease and apply it to the o-rings, then reassemble it.

Why should you spray WD-40 in your faucet?

Cleaning an Aerator If the aerator still won’t budge with any form of gentle movement back and forth, apply WD-40 Penetrant spray. This will clear any resistance in a short while and allow easy removal. Once removed you can soak the aerator parts in a solution of vinegar this will loosen any built up mineral deposits.

How do you loosen a stuck faucet?

Use the hairdryer to heat up the corroded area if it’s still suck. The heat may be able to break or loosen the bonds as the metal swells. Use the wrench again to see if the area has loosened enough to turn. If your faucet is still stuck, let the metal cool down before moving on to the next step.
